WaterBugs – Swimming Course for Preschoolers

WaterBugs is a swimming course for 5-6-year-old preschoolers. The WaterBug campaign was launched in the fall of 1999 with the endorsement of dozens of day care centers in the metropolitan area. Both children and their parents have given positive feedback on the course.

WaterBugs Swimming Course meets once a week for a total of 8 times with each lesson lasting for 30 minutes. At the end of the course the children will receive a diploma and an evaluation of their swimming skills.
Each child should be accompanied by two adults (day care personnel), who will assist in the locker rooms and possibly during the lessons. The swimming course fee is 35€/child (group of 8-10 children), which is paid by the day care teacher at the first meet. Alternatively, a parent can come to our customer service and pay for the course after the day care group has signed up for it and we have been given a list of the participants.


Objective: water acquaintance and learning basic facilities of swimming.

The course follows the progression of the Learn to Swim Program
• water acquaintance
• diving
• gliding
• floating
• kicks
• dog and elementary backstroke techniques

Class size

The swimming class size is 8-10 children (5-6-year-olds). If a child is absent due to illness, s/he cannot be replaced by another child, because that would interfere with the teaching plan. Possible absences from the lessons are not reimbursed.


Day care trip

Day care centers can bring children and their personnel to a swimming course as a class trip (for example 10 children/2 adults).
The day care personnel are responsible for the children throughout the class trip, including in the locker rooms and in the swimming pool area. The swimming instructor will chaperone the children in the water.
